About

Nurit Dor is a scholar working on Artificial Intelligence, Software and Signal Processing. According to data from OpenAlex, Nurit Dor has authored 12 papers receiving a total of 528 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 8 papers in Artificial Intelligence, 6 papers in Software and 5 papers in Signal Processing. Recurrent topics in Nurit Dor's work include Security and Verification in Computing (7 papers), Software Testing and Debugging Techniques (6 papers) and Logic, programming, and type systems (5 papers). Nurit Dor is often cited by papers focused on Security and Verification in Computing (7 papers), Software Testing and Debugging Techniques (6 papers) and Logic, programming, and type systems (5 papers). Nurit Dor collaborates with scholars based in Israel, United States and United Kingdom. Nurit Dor's co-authors include Mooly Sagiv, Michael Rodeh, G. Ramalingam, Eran Yahav, Stephen J. Fink, Zhe Yang, Stephen Adams, Manuvir Das, Tal Lev-Ami and Dror Weiss and has published in prestigious journals such as ACM SIGPLAN Notices, ACM Transactions on Software Engineering and Methodology and ACM SIGSOFT Software Engineering Notes.
